Transaction 121bb99079374e4be168a50a438254e0e94e4ab220d7f7cb91a97fed958a6545

1 Input
2 Outputs
  • 121bb99079374e4be168a50a438254e0e94e4ab220d7f7cb91a97fed958a6545:0
  • value  1086615
    address  mx5b5y4DmRcKxrd2bR5VoBW45bvKQYKLBB
  • 121bb99079374e4be168a50a438254e0e94e4ab220d7f7cb91a97fed958a6545:1
  • value  9600668715
    address  mr85HPFe291oM4tjf5PiXSWZahmyEfFLT9